arap - Romanian

Alternative forms

Noun

arap m (plural arapi, feminine equivalent arăpoaică)

  1. (dated, popular) black person; a person of Sub-Saharan African descent
  2. (obsolete) Arab

arap - Tagalog

Pronunciation

  • Hyphenation: a‧rap
  • IPA: /ˈʔaɾap/, [ˈʔa.ɾɐp]

Noun

arap

  1. (obsolete) dreaming (no longer used on its own except in derived terms)
